History of 3D Games
The journey of 3D gaming began in the early 1970s with simple wireframe graphics. These primitive visuals laid the groundwork for more complex designs. It’s fascinating how far we’ve c me. The introduction of texture mapping in the 1980s revolutionized the industry. Suddenly, games became more visually appealing and immersive. This change captivated players worldwide. The 1990s saw the rise of fully rendered 3D environments. Gamers were thrilled by the realism. As technology advanced, so did the expectations of players. The evolution continues to inspire innovation.
